Chapter 509 Fragrant Soul Powder and Illusory Butterfly Guide
Her knuckles were slightly white from the force she exerted, much like the bare branches of a tree covered in a thin layer of frost in winter, conveying a sense of powerless tension.
At this moment, her heart felt as if it were entangled by thousands of fine threads, and waves of astonishment and doubt surged like a turbulent tide, one after another, rising and falling, and lingering for a long time.
The emperor suddenly fell into a coma without any warning, and the imperial physicians, who were renowned for their superb medical skills, were now helpless as if facing an impenetrable wall.
The inability to awaken the dragon from this endless slumber was undoubtedly a heavy blow, like a mountain crashing down on her heart.
It made her feel a suffocating sense of oppression and panic.
Her gaze slowly swept over the several imperial physicians kneeling there in fear and trepidation. They had their heads bowed, their bodies trembling slightly, and each of their faces was filled with fear, guilt, and helplessness.
Although she was burning with anxiety, the flames of that anxiety seemed to be consuming her entirely.
However, her years of experience in the palace had instilled in her a calm and wise nature, which served as a solid fortress, allowing her to maintain composure amidst the chaos.
She knew that this was not the time to punish them. Punishing the imperial physicians would not only be useless, but might also disturb the peace of mind and affect the treatment of the emperor.
Moreover, she had witnessed Physician Xu's subtle actions just now. Although she didn't understand them, she didn't make a fuss.
She gently raised her hand, a hand that was usually well-maintained, but now trembled slightly as she pressed her brow, which ached from excessive worry.
Trying to soothe the nerves that were so tense they felt like they were about to twist into a pretzel.
Then, she waved her hand weakly, the gesture carrying a hint of exhaustion, helplessness, and a forced composure, signaling the imperial physicians to leave.
He spoke softly but with an undeniable authority: "You may all step back now. You must find a way to save the Emperor as soon as possible, and do not slacken your efforts."
"His Majesty's good health is a blessing to our dynasty; you should all exert your utmost efforts."
The voice, though soft, seemed to carry the fate of the entire dynasty, sounding particularly heavy in the silent Hall of Mental Cultivation.
After the imperial physicians respectfully kowtowed and withdrew, Xiao Wanxi fell into deep thought alone.
The incident was so bizarre, like a thick, impenetrable fog that enveloped her completely.
It made her feel as if she were in a dark maze, unable to find a single clue to break through.
The men in black appeared too smoothly and without warning, as if they were ghosts suddenly emerging from the depths of hell.
Everything seemed to have been meticulously arranged by an invisible hand hidden in the darkness.
Not to mention that since entering the palace, Eunuch Li has always served the emperor, experiencing countless storms in the palace, and his loyalty to the emperor is as firm as a rock.
This loyalty is as clear as day and as evident to all.
Just consider the impregnable defenses and layers of security within the palace; the guards were so formidable, they were like an unbreakable Great Wall of steel.
The palace was surrounded by imperial guards who patrolled day and night, with numerous sentry posts. Every entrance was heavily guarded, and every palace gate had personnel checking passes.
With such tight security, it would take more than just one eunuch to sneak in so many men in black without them noticing.
Even if he were the emperor's most favored and powerful eunuch, it wouldn't be something he could easily do.
There must be some hidden story behind this, but what exactly is that story?
Like a mysterious enigma hidden in the abyss of darkness, waiting for her to uncover it, and with each attempt to explore, she seems to sense the immense danger and conspiracy lurking behind it.
What made her even more suspicious was that the bodies of those men in black and Eunuch Li had already been disposed of by the Emperor's secret guards at an extremely fast pace.
The movement was faster than anyone could imagine, like a black lightning bolt that instantly ripped through the night sky and then vanished without a trace, taking away all possible clues.
Even she, the Empress, who held an unparalleled position of power and prestige in the palace, never had the chance to witness the true faces of those men in black.
Moreover, the commander of the Imperial Guards made it clear to her that the Secret Guards had not allowed them to interfere in the matter, and that everything was to be handled by the Secret Guards themselves.
So, what exactly are the secret guards covering up? Why are they so eager to dispose of the corpses? Could they be hiding a shocking, unspeakable secret?
Could this secret pose a devastating threat to the Emperor, the entire royal family, and even the nation?
The imperial guards, as the emperor's most trusted force, were supposed to protect the safety of the royal family.
But their behavior is so strange now that it makes her deeply suspicious of the truth of the whole incident.
The more Xiao Wanxi thought about it, the more she felt that this matter was not as simple as it seemed on the surface, and that a huge, intricate, and unfathomable conspiracy was hidden behind it.
Ning Chenxing's appearance was so coincidental and perfectly timed, as if it had been precisely calculated. How could she not have deep suspicions?
As far as she knew, the fifth prince, Ning Chenxing, had always been only interested in romance and poetry, and spent his days immersed in the elegant world of poetry, calligraphy and painting.
He was obsessed with a leisurely life of playing music, chess, wine, and tea, and seemed to have no interest in court disputes and power struggles. He never showed any intention of rebelling.
After all, if the Fifth Prince really had such an ambitious rebellion plot to overthrow the country, it would be impossible for Qin Qianluo, with her exceptional intelligence and meticulous mind, not to have noticed it.
But why did the Fifth Prince suddenly enter the palace to find the Emperor today without any warning, and why did the Emperor happen to encounter such a life-threatening situation today?
This series of seemingly coincidental events is far too bizarre, as if an invisible hand is meticulously weaving a huge web of conspiracy behind the scenes.
Everyone was drawn into a bottomless vortex, and she, too, was caught in it, not knowing where to go or what to do.
Every doubt felt like a heavy stone weighing on her heart, making it hard for her to breathe. She knew she had to find out the truth as soon as possible.
Otherwise, the emperor's safety, the dignity of the royal family, and even the fate of the entire dynasty would be in grave danger.
Upon hearing the imperial physician's report, Ning Chenxing's face was instantly shrouded in a curtain of sorrow.
His grief was so intense, like the heavy gloom of late autumn, that it instantly enveloped his entire being.
He slowly lowered his head, his body like a withered leaf falling in the autumn wind, trembling slightly under the invisible force of grief.
It was as if I was drowning in a bottomless abyss of sorrow, powerless to escape.
However, behind this seemingly heartbroken facade, his heart was like a hidden undercurrent, surging with a cold disdain.
Hmph, if these mediocre imperial physicians could easily discern the complex reasons behind the Emperor's coma with just a few pulse diagnosiss.
Wouldn't all his previous painstaking efforts and meticulous planning have been rendered meaningless, like child's play?
To achieve this goal, he went to great lengths, searching far and wide before finally obtaining the rare and precious Fragrant Soul Powder.
This fragrant soul dissipated, like a deadly ghost lurking in the darkness.
Simply unfold the scroll containing ingenious mechanisms from the previous dynasty, and a silent "hunt" will quietly begin.
The smoky fragrance dissipates and ignites silently, like a ghost, the moment the scroll is unfurled, thanks to the extremely subtle friction.
The dosage was carefully considered and precisely controlled by him, not too much or too little, but just enough to be effective in a short time.
The emperor, who was completely unprepared and immersed in the elegant pleasures of ink, unknowingly fell into a deep and abyss-like coma.
While everyone was thrown into chaos and panic by this sudden turn of events, he, like a cunning hunter, subtly seized the opportunity presented by his feigned desperate attempt to protect his master.
With a movement as natural as flowing water yet incredibly subtle, he reached out his hand as quietly as a ghost.
The poisoned needle, coated with the Illusionary Butterfly Lure, was precisely pierced into the Emperor's back.
He secretly surmised that, in that chaotic and suffocatingly tense situation, the imperial physicians were focused solely on treating the emperor's health as quickly as possible.
They had no time to spare and would certainly not have thought of conducting a thorough and meticulous examination of the emperor's entire body.
Even as the diagnosis and treatment progressed, they vaguely sensed that something was amiss. It wasn't until the imperial physicians finally realized that a comprehensive examination of the emperor's body was necessary that they understood the situation.
Those tiny, needle-like eyes have long since vanished without a trace, like morning mist dissipating under the warm sun, with the quiet passage of time.
After all, every step of his methods was meticulously planned and calculated, extremely secretive, and difficult for others to detect.
The poison, the Illusionary Butterfly Poison, is extremely difficult to defend against and is highly secretive.
Within half an hour of initial use, the poisoned person may experience a subtle symptom, such as bluish discoloration of the fingertips, which is easily overlooked.
But... thinking of this, Ning Chenxing narrowed his eyes slightly. His eyes were like a bottomless pool, calm on the surface but full of hidden secrets.
He subtly raised his head slightly and glanced quickly at the sky in an extremely subtle and almost imperceptible manner.
With a precise grasp of the time, he silently estimated the approximate time in his mind.
Everything was exactly as he had meticulously planned, fitting together perfectly and at just the right moment. From the time the poison was administered until now, exactly half an hour had passed.
The poison of the Illusionary Butterfly Inducer works like a silent killer lurking in the darkness, taking effect slowly and quietly.
It plunges the poisoned person into a deep, seemingly endless coma, as if they have fallen into an abyss of sweet dreams.
Fourteen days later, the poisoned person will die painlessly in this beautiful dream, as if it were just a long and enchanting illusion slowly coming to an end, leaving no trace.
He sneered inwardly, a smile as cold as frost in the dead of winter, with a slight upturn at the corners of his mouth.
He traced a faint yet sinister arc, thinking to himself how he had been such a "good younger brother," giving his elder brother such a seemingly "comfortable" but actually fatal way to die.
However, there is still one variable in the situation that cannot be ignored: the Empress.
